探索Fauna数据库:轻松上手分布式文档关系数据库的安装与实战

时间:2025-01-19 00:22 分类:其他教程

在数字化时代,数据存储与管理的重要性不言而喻。传统的数据库系统已难以满足日益增长的数据需求,而Fauna数据库凭借其独特的分布式文档关系数据库架构,正逐渐崭露头角。本文将为您详细介绍Fauna数据库的安装步骤、配置方法以及在Python中的实际应用,助您轻松驾驭这一前沿技术。

一、Fauna数据库简介

Fauna数据库是一款集文档存储灵活性与关系型数据库强大功能于一体的分布式数据库。它支持跨区域、云环境或全球范围的数据扩展,同时保持ACID特性,确保数据的一致性和可靠性。无论您是初创企业还是大型企业,Fauna都能为您的数据管理提供有力支持。

二、安装与设置

想要体验Fauna数据库的魅力,首先需要对其进行安装。以下是在Python中使用Fauna数据库的简要步骤:

  1. 获取密钥:在使用Fauna之前,您需要获取一个秘密密钥。请访问Fauna官方文档,了解如何获取您的密钥。

  2. 安装Fauna客户端:在Python环境中,使用以下命令安装fauna包:

pip install -U fauna
  1. 连接Fauna数据库:创建一个FaunaClient实例,传入您的密钥和域名。例如:
client = fauna.FaunaClient(secret='your-secret-key', domain='api.wlai.vip')
  1. 创建集合和文档:使用client.query方法创建集合,并向其中添加文档。例如:
client.query(fauna.query.create_collection({"name": "test_collection"}))
client.query(fauna.query.create_document("test_collection", {"data": {"name": "Test"}}))

三、常见问题与解决方案

在使用Fauna数据库的过程中,可能会遇到一些问题。以下是一些常见问题的解决方案:

  1. 连接失败:由于网络限制,您可能需要使用API代理服务来提高访问的稳定性。
  2. 权限问题:确保您的密钥具有充分的权限来执行所需的数据库操作。

四、总结与进一步学习资源

通过本文的介绍和代码示例,您应该对Fauna数据库的安装和基本使用有了更深入的了解。若您希望了解更多高级功能和优化方案,建议查阅以下资源:

  • Fauna官方文档:了解最新的功能和技术动态。
  • Fauna社区支持:与其他开发者交流经验,解决问题。
  • 参考资料:获取更多关于Fauna数据库的详细信息。

最后,如果您觉得这篇文章对您有所帮助,请点赞并关注我们的博客。您的支持是我们持续创作的动力!

声明:

1、本博客不从事任何主机及服务器租赁业务,不参与任何交易,也绝非中介。博客内容仅记录博主个人感兴趣的服务器测评结果及一些服务器相关的优惠活动,信息均摘自网络或来自服务商主动提供;所以对本博客提及的内容不作直接、间接、法定、约定的保证,博客内容也不具备任何参考价值及引导作用,访问者需自行甄别。

2、访问本博客请务必遵守有关互联网的相关法律、规定与规则;不能利用本博客所提及的内容从事任何违法、违规操作;否则造成的一切后果由访问者自行承担。

3、未成年人及不能独立承担法律责任的个人及群体请勿访问本博客。

4、一旦您访问本博客,即表示您已经知晓并接受了以上声明通告。

本站资源仅供个人学习交流,请于下载后24小时内删除,不允许用于商业用途,否则法律问题自行承担。

评论 0人参与,0条评论
查看更多

Copyright 2005-2024 yuanmayuan.com 源码园 版权所有 备案信息

声明: 本站非腾讯QQ官方网站 所有软件和文章来自互联网 如有异议 请与本站联系 本站为非赢利性网站 不接受任何赞助和广告